重定向规则设置
重定向规则设置
重定向规则是网站管理员在维护网站时必须掌握的一项技能。它允许将一个URL永久或临时地指向另一个URL,这对于网站迁移、内容更新或错误修复至关重要。正确的重定向可以防止用户遇到404错误,保持搜索引擎优化(SEO)的连续性,并提升用户体验。
为什么需要重定向规则
当网站URL结构发生变化时,比如页面删除、合并或重命名,如果不进行重定向,用户和搜索引擎会发现404错误,导致流量损失和排名下降。通过设置重定向,可以无缝地将访问者引导到正确的页面,确保网站的连续性和可靠性。
常见重定向类型
301重定向
301重定向是永久性重定向。它告诉搜索引擎和浏览器,旧URL将永久指向新URL。这不仅转移用户流量,还传递大部分链接权重,对SEO非常有益。常用于网站迁移或永久内容更改。
302重定向
302重定向是临时性重定向。它表示旧URL暂时不可用,将用户引导到新URL,但搜索引擎不会传递权重。这适用于短期促销、测试或暂时性内容更改。
如何设置重定向规则
重定向规则通常在服务器配置中设置。以下是几种常见方法:
使用.htaccess文件(适用于Apache服务器)
在网站根目录下找到或创建.htaccess文件,使用文本编辑器添加重定向代码。例如,设置301重定向:
Redirect 301 /old-page /new-page
这行代码的意思是,将所有访问/old-page的请求重定向到/new-page。
在Web服务器配置中设置
对于Nginx服务器,可以在配置文件中添加rewrite规则:
location /old-url
return 301 /new-url;
使用内容管理系统(CMS)
许多CMS如WordPress有插件或内置功能来管理重定向,无需手动编辑代码,适合非技术人员。
最佳实践
设置重定向时,确保规则准确无误,测试重定向是否生效,避免循环重定向或错误配置。同时,监控网站分析工具,检查重定向效果。定期审查重定向规则,以适应网站变化,确保长期SEO健康。
总之,重定向规则是网站维护的关键部分,正确设置可以保护网站的SEO健康和用户满意度。通过遵循这些步骤,您可以有效地管理网站重定向,提升整体性能。